There are approximately 30,000 marine animals from all over the world at SEA LIFE Bangkok.
There are 11 zones at the aquarium displaying a wide variety of sea animals.

Stay behind barriers, arrive early for the feeding shows, and follow the instructions provided by the caretakers. Don't tap on the glass, bring food or drinks, turn the flash on for photographs, or make loud noises near the exhibits.
